Red Bow is a new subsidiary label at Broken Bow Records. You know Broken Bow from Jason Aldean who has pretty much been the biggest star over there, but they have some big things planned for this year.
I first heard about Red Bow because Joe Nichols was the first artist signed, but there was another artist signed there and her name is Rachel Farley.
She’s only seventeen years old, but she has a powerhouse voice and her first song is really good. Check it out.
Ain’t Easy – Rachel Farley
There is a little Miranda Lambert influence in Rachel Farley. I guess it’s time to start thinking that Miranda is having an influence on the younger generation and that’s a good thing for country music fans.
This song is about a woman that has been a little rough on the edges for her entire life. She’s a little bit of a wild child. She likes to get into trouble and she likes to be on the move all the time.
We all know girls and women like that. Sometimes they drive us crazy, but we also love them for who they are.
This is a great debut for Rachel Farley. I think it could reach the top twenty and for a new artist that is really good especially for a new artist on a smaller label.
It’s a great song and it should be a big hit especially with the exposure she’ll get on modern channels like YouTube and CMT.com.
